Sony has announced this week’s European PlayStation Store discounts. A large number of Electronic Arts games are on sale, including Battlefield: Hardline and Dragon Age: Inquisition.
Here are some of the key games on sale:
Battlefield 4 - 50% off - Original price £24.99/€29.99
Battlefield Hardline Standard Edition - 36% off - Original price £54.99/€69.99
Dragon Age: Inquisition - 50% off - Original price £54.99/€69.99
EA Sports NBA LIVE 14 - 60% off - Original price £54.99/€69.99
Madden NFL 15 - 60% off - Original price £59.99/€69.99
Madden NFL 25 - 70% off - Original price £54.99/€69.99
Need for Speed Rivals - 35% off - Original price £24.99/€29.99
NHL 15 - 60% off - Original price £59.99/€69.99
Peggle 2 - 60% off - Original price £9.99/€9.99
Plants vs. Zombies Garden Warfare - 50% off - Original price £34.99/€39.99
UFC - 60% off - Original price £54.99/€69.99
